Get started15 The Old Garden Centre is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Princes Risborough (HP27 9AA).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 573 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(March 2012)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(January 2009);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Average; while lighting d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 73). The latest certificate is from March 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. At 53 m² this is the 8th smallest of 13 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 37–150 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 13 units on file. Other recorded features include a balcony.
Untraded for 19 years, with the last transfer in October 2007.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 10.6%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£263,000 is 31.5% above the 2007 sale price.
